I am surprised you never saw this in 99 or 99SE, since I remember having 
the same problem years ago before DXP ever existed. Since we standardized 
on using the gerber to create the fab drawing I have not noticed whether 
or not DXP still does this, but I know earlier versions of Protel would 
change the symbols. Many people work around it by using the drill size 
instead of a symbol or character. Plus using the drill size overcomes the 
limitations in number of drills that symbols and characters have.
